How an Automatic Pool Cover Works

An automatic safety cover runs on tracks built into your pool’s coping or under the deck. A motorized reel pulls a heavy-duty vinyl cover across the pool surface in under 60 seconds. When you’re ready to swim, the same motor retracts it neatly into a hidden housing at one end of the pool. No dragging, no folding, no help needed.

Year-Round Pool Protection in Cincinnati’s Climate

Ohio weather is hard on pools — pollen in spring, storms in summer, falling leaves in autumn, and freezing temps in winter. An automatic cover handles all four seasons. Keep debris and rainwater out during shoulder seasons, retain heat in early spring and late fall to extend your swim season by weeks, and lock the pool down securely once it’s closed for winter.

New Pool Installs

The cleanest, most affordable time to add an automatic cover is during a new pool build. We design the pool’s shape, coping, and equipment pad around the cover system from day one — recessed tracks, hidden housing, and integrated controls all built in.

Retrofits on Existing Pools

Already have an inground pool? We retrofit automatic covers onto existing rectangular pools and many freeform shapes. Most retrofits take less than a week and don’t require draining the pool. We’ll inspect your coping, deck, and equipment pad during the estimate to recommend the best configuration for your specific pool.

Why an Auto Cover Is Worth It

  • Safety: Walks across the cover safely — rated to hold the weight of an adult
  • Energy savings: Cuts heating costs by up to 70% and dramatically reduces water evaporation.
  • Cleaner water: Keeps out leaves, debris, pollen, and rainwater
  • Lower chemical use: Less evaporation means less chlorine, salt
  • Insurance & peace of mind: Many homeowners insurance carriers offer reduced rates on covered pools
